Transaction 64e4e551440fcbedb26e8dba9665e7364a531597a4adb73a19bde8dcc8ee1741
1 Input
2 Outputs
- 64e4e551440fcbedb26e8dba9665e7364a531597a4adb73a19bde8dcc8ee1741:0
- 64e4e551440fcbedb26e8dba9665e7364a531597a4adb73a19bde8dcc8ee1741:1
value 651854
address 3EZaG6m1Vs2d1bN6tY8bRLaCG44CdW8cwo
value 15949599
address 13aRH8Anjc15Hzw6izXhtu6Zo2ytMV4c8Y